Thinned Array Design via Autocorrelation Matching Strategy

Résumé

A novel methodology for designing thinned arrays with controlled pattern features is presented. The optimization of the binary weighting coefficients of the array elements is carried out through a multi-step procedure. In a first stage, a Genetic Algorithm (GA) is used to determine the binary sequence whose autocorrelation function is closest to a target one. Then, the thinned array is constructed from one of its cyclic sequences which optimizes a given figure of merit. A preliminary numerical example is illustrated in order to show the potentialities of the proposed approach.
